Known for bringing to the Northwest first-class music programs, Trish has been an active part of the Northwest music scene by "makin' it happen!" Trish's talents as a jazz vocalist and entertainer are equaled by her history as a producer and catalyst for the local jazz scene. Jazz Sundays at the Conway Tavern, which lasted for half a decade, was Trish's project. She's produced shows such as The Great American Songbook, Isn't It Romantic, A Fifth of Jazz and Women In Song. In addition to her work with Trish Hans & Phil, Trish has her own quartet that she loves to work with. A large loyal following keeps Trish's music scenes warm and friendly.
